Chartham station, although unstaffed, is well-equipped with essential facilities to cater to its passengers. While there is no traditional ticket office, the station hosts ticket machines for purchasing and collecting tickets bought online. For those who need assistance, help points are available. It's noteworthy that the station lacks a dedicated waiting room, toilets, and refreshment facilities, encouraging commuters to plan accordingly.
Accessibility-wise, Chartham offers step-free access and a degree of platform ramping, making travel more convenient for those with mobility needs. However, bear in mind that the station doesn't have accessible toilets or specific setup for impaired mobility set-down. Those who plan to cycle to the station will find bicycle storage facilities, but it's always best to use caution as the area is not monitored by CCTV.

While Montpelier station does not boast a ticket office, you can easily buy and collect tickets from the available ticket machines. If you require additional support, the station features accessible machines and an induction loop to ensure a seamless experience for everyone. Although there are no waiting rooms or 1st class lounges, there is some comfortable seating to ease your wait.
For those thinking about security, rest assured, the station is equipped with CCTV. However, note that facilities like a refreshment area, ATMs, or baby-changing stations are not available, so plan accordingly. If cycling is your preferred mode of transport to and from the station, it offers some bicycle racks for storage, although they aren't sheltered.
Montpelier offers step-free access across the station, supporting passengers with mobility challenges. While staff help is not explicitly available, assistance for those who need it can be requested up to 2 hours before their journey begins with the Passenger Assist service.
